Frequently asked questions

Is ntfy or Onloc better?

ntfy is the stronger all-round pick: it has both the larger community and the simpler easy setup. Consider Onloc if its specific feature set fits your needs better.

Are ntfy and Onloc free and open-source?

Yes. ntfy is licensed under Apache-2.0 and Onloc under AGPL-3.0. Both can be self-hosted at no software cost.

Can I run ntfy and Onloc with Docker?

ntfy: yes. Onloc: yes.
